REGEN is a student-led environmental initiative based in Taiwan, focused on reducing disposable tableware use through education, technology, and community action. We believe small daily choices , like skipping the plastic fork , compound into real ecological and health impact.
REGEN brings together students, educators, and local communities to build awareness and drive measurable behavioral change , one reusable cup at a time.
- Education , Workshops, video content, online resources, and school partnerships that uncover the hidden health risks and environmental costs of disposable tableware.
- App (in development) , A mobile app that helps users track eco-friendly habits, log daily waste, join community challenges, and discover sustainable alternatives nearby.
- Community Service , Hands-on initiatives including recycling drives, neighborhood clean-ups, and public awareness campaigns that turn learning into lasting action.
REGEN's work is directly aligned with five UN Sustainable Development Goals:
- SDG 3: Raising awareness about microplastic ingestion and chemical leaching from heated disposables.
- SDG 4: Building sustainability literacy through workshops, digital content, and school programs.
- SDG 11: Driving community-level environmental action across Taiwan.
- SDG 12: Encouraging the everyday shift from single-use to reusable alternatives.
- SDG 14: Reducing the plastic waste that enters oceans and harms marine ecosystems.
Disposable tableware is one of the most pervasive , yet overlooked , sources of environmental and health harm. Taiwan alone generates over 59,000 tons of tableware waste annually, and items like paper cups are lined with plastic coatings that release microplastics when heated.
We target this area because it's deeply embedded in everyday behavior, which makes it both high-impact and genuinely changeable through education, habit-building, and better alternatives.
